    Love MSC podcast day! We were gonna do the YC Exclusive beach excursion at Hayhu in Costa Maya, decided to spend a little more and book directly through Hayhu and glad we did! One family on our cruise booked it via MSC and it got canceled due to minimum number of participants not being met. Hayhu was AMAZING can definitely see why MSC is offering it as a YC exclusive as the resort can handle possibly 100 people max, one of if not the best experience we had in all of Mexico. Highly recommend booking it to anyone if stopping in Costa Maya. Look forward to seeing how the YC Exclusives evolve over time MSC is really trying hard to evolve their product at a time when others are making cuts in onboard experience. As far as travel agents are concerned we are extremely happy with ours, they at minimum match MSC’s website pricing, usually come in a couple dollars cheaper, where they shine is OBC, we get 10% OBC which is often 3-400 dollars more than what we’d normally get from MSC while retaining the OBC MSC offers Voyager Club members.

      Exactly! We booked our upcoming April 2025 cruise while onboard in April 2024. Got $300 in obc for booking onboard (Yacht Club) + Voyagers + booking 9 months or more in advance. Then transferred to our TA who's agency gives an automatic 10% obc of the cruise price. So, all-in-all, we have $775 in obc for our upcoming cruise for the 2 of us which we use for automatic gratuities and casino $$.
